]> rtime.felk.cvut.cz Git - can-eth-gw-linux.git/blobdiff - drivers/spi/spi-s3c64xx.c
spi/s3c64xx: use correct dma_transfer_direction type
[can-eth-gw-linux.git] / drivers / spi / spi-s3c64xx.c
index d1c8441f638c39e6ad18d3930cd90b22efe268e5..cd43b4b985a565ba1267d472c82c3e0b9f0f3678 100644 (file)
 
 struct s3c64xx_spi_dma_data {
        unsigned                ch;
-       enum dma_data_direction direction;
+       enum dma_transfer_direction direction;
        enum dma_ch     dmach;
        struct property         *dma_prop;
 };
@@ -1065,11 +1065,11 @@ static int __devinit s3c64xx_spi_get_dmares(
 
        if (tx) {
                dma_data = &sdd->tx_dma;
-               dma_data->direction = DMA_TO_DEVICE;
+               dma_data->direction = DMA_MEM_TO_DEV;
                chan_str = "tx";
        } else {
                dma_data = &sdd->rx_dma;
-               dma_data->direction = DMA_FROM_DEVICE;
+               dma_data->direction = DMA_DEV_TO_MEM;
                chan_str = "rx";
        }